JUSTICE ASHWANI KUMAR SINGH ORAL ORDER 28-07-2016 Heard learned counsel for the petitioners and learned counsel for the State.
The four petitioners of the present case apprehending their arrest in connection with Turkaulia (Banjaria) P.S. Case No.567 of 2013 registered under Sections 364, 302 and 201/34 of the Indian Penal Code seek pre-arrest bail.
It is submitted by the learned counsel for the petitioners that the petitioners were neither named in the FIR nor were sent up for trial by the police. While submitting report under Section 173(2) of the Code of Criminal Procedure (for short 'CrPC), it was petitioner no.2 Md. Irfanullah @ Kubra @ Irfanullah alone against whom the investigation was made and in his case too final form was submitted by the police and the report was accepted by the
Patna High Court Cr.Misc. No.29061 of 2016 (2) dt.28-07-2016 2/2 Magistrate concerned. In course of trial of other accused persons, who were sent up for trial, after examination of nine witnesses, a prayer was made by the prosecution to summon the petitioners, as additional accused under Section 319 of the CrPC. The said prayer of the prosecution was allowed by the trial court. Learned counsel for the State does not dispute the aforesaid submissions made by the learned counsel for the petitioners.
Regard being had to be facts and circumstances of the case, in the event of arrest or surrender in the court below within three weeks from today, the petitioners, namely, Md.Nurullah, Md. Irfanullah @ Kubra @ Irfanullah, Abdul Faiz @ Faiz Ahmad and Shahid Ali are directed to be released on bail on furnishing bail bonds of Rs.10,000/- (ten thousand) each with two sureties of the like amount each to the satisfaction of learned Additional District and Sessions Judge, XII, East Champaran, Motihari in connection with Turkaulia (Banjaria) P.S.Case No. 567 of 2013 subject to the conditions as laid down under Section 438(2) of the Code of Criminal Procedure.
